Description

The Yamaha THR5A Acoustic Modeling Combo Amp is a compact marvel that delivers an exceptional audio experience. It's optimized for use with electric-acoustic and silent guitars, offering simulations of classic tube condenser and dynamic mics. This amp comes integrated with studio-grade effects to help you create a recording-studio tone right from your guitar, wherever you are.

The THR5A offers four acoustic mic simulations and one clean amp modeling for electric guitar. It features VCM processors for most of its effects, providing you with a realistic, immersive sound. The amp also boasts Extended Stereo Technology, which creates an impressively wide and spacious sound, giving your music a depth that's hard to believe comes from such a small enclosure.

This combo amp is not just about good looks; it's about performance too. The Virtual Tube Illumination gives the amp a brilliant look, simulating an orange tube glow from the metal speaker grille. With THR5A, you're not just playing music; you're creating a spectacle.

Key Features:

  • Four acoustic mic simulations and one clean amp modeling for electric guitar
  • Studio-grade effects with VCM processors
  • Extended Stereo Technology for a wide, spacious sound
  • USB connectivity for recording and editing
  • Virtual Tube Illumination for a stunning look
  • Cubase AI, THR Editor for additional control and customization
  • Compact and portable, ideal for on-the-go musicians.

Product specs

Type Solid State
Number of Channels 1
Total Power 10W
Inputs 1 x 1/4", 1 x 1/8" (Stereo)
Headphones 1 x 1/4"
EQ 1-band
Reverb Yes
Effects Yes
Power Source AC adapter (included), 8 x AA Batteries (sold separately)
Height 6.57"
Width 10.67"
Depth 4.72"
Weight 4.4 lbs.

FAQs

What kind of effects does the Yamaha THR5A Acoustic Modeling Combo Amp offer?

The Yamaha THR5A provides a range of effects including reverb and chorus, designed to enhance acoustic guitar tones. These effects are specifically tailored to complement acoustic-electric guitars.

Can the Yamaha THR5A be powered without an AC adapter?

Yes, the Yamaha THR5A can be powered with 8 AA batteries, making it portable and convenient for use without direct access to an electrical outlet.

Is the Yamaha THR5A suitable for use with electric guitars?

While the Yamaha THR5A is optimized for acoustic-electric guitars, it can be used with electric guitars, though the modeling and effects are specifically designed to enhance acoustic tones.

How portable is the Yamaha THR5A Acoustic Modeling Combo Amp?

The Yamaha THR5A is highly portable, weighing only 4.4 lbs and featuring compact dimensions, making it easy to transport for practice or small performances.

Does the Yamaha THR5A include a headphone output for silent practice?

Yes, the Yamaha THR5A features a 1/4" headphone output, allowing for silent practice sessions without disturbing others.

Critic Reviews

Review: Yamaha THR5A Amp is an Offstage Amp with Impressive Tone and Effects | Acoustic Guitar

acousticguitar.com

The Yamaha THR5A Acoustic Modeling Combo Amp impresses with its compact size and versatile features, making it ideal for home practice and small gigs. Its battery power and USB interface add flexibility, while its effects and tone quality are surprisingly rich for its size. However, it falls short in larger venues or when competing with louder instruments. Overall, it excels as a portable, offstage solution for acoustic players seeking a fuller sound without the bulk.

Review: Yamaha’s THR5A Is Almost A Great Little Amp – Guitar-Muse.com

guitar-muse.com

The Yamaha THR5A Acoustic Modeling Combo Amp is a visually striking, lightweight, and affordable amp that impresses with its rich sound and versatile effects in small settings. However, it falls short in volume, distorting at higher levels, which limits its practicality beyond intimate environments. While it excels for fingerstyle playing and offers useful recording features, its low power and limited projection make it more of a practice or novelty amp than a reliable gig companion. Adding more wattage or output options could elevate it from a cool gadget to a professional must-have.
